Lucille Kistner

Lucille Elizabeth Kistner, nee Lanter, 97, formerly of Fairview Heights, IL, passed away Saturday, October 5, 2024, surrounded by her loving family at Oak Hill Skilled Care, Waterloo, IL.

She was born January 13, 1927, to Julius and Louisa, nee Wilhelm, Lanter, in Mascoutah, IL. Lucille married her beloved Norman Kistner on September 11, 1948. They celebrated 48 years of marriage before Norman’s passing in 1997.

Lucille enjoyed being a homemaker who adored her large family. Her passions included cooking, baking, crocheting, and playing bingo. She was well known for her delicious old-fashioned butter cookies, one-of-a-kind chocolate chip oatmeal brownies, and traditional Christmas stollen. Lucille also shared her love through making warm, cozy afghans for family and friends. Lucille has been a devout Catholic her entire life with the last 27 years at St. Mary’s Catholic Church, Belleville, IL.
